Biochemistry laboratory equipment and methods used to introduce and about them to make applications.
Biochemical methods, pre-treatment for biological materials, Spectrometry, AAS, flame photometry, fluorometry, RIA, ELISA, HPLC, thin layer chromatography,, GC, GC-MS, lectin affinity chromatography, Introduction of ICP-AES and ICP-MS methods and make to applications in laboratories.
| 1. | To be able to comprehend and apply the preparatory pre-processing for the biological materials. |
| 2. | To be able to recognize the devices used in the laboratory of Biochemistry |
| 3. | Have knowledge about chromatographic systems |
| 4. | To learn about the working principles of the devices and to learn the points to be considered in practice |
| 5. | To be able to evaluate the advantages and disadvantages of different devices and methods |
